I shoot with both eyes open. It has made a big difference. When I tried to shoot right handed My dominant eye wanted to take over. Every once in a while (if I didn' t have complete concentration and control) I would " peek" and make a real ugly shot. Now that doesn' t happen any more. It took me several months to feel coordinated enough to handle everything with the opposite hand but the shooting part came easy.

The easiest way to determine eye dominance is to point your finger at an object about 15 feet away with both eyes open, then close first one eye then another. The eye that still has your finger " on target" is your dominant eye.

Another option on the eye dominace is to wear an eye patch over your dominant eye. Your eyes will adjust and transfer dominance in roughly a week or so. This was a common problem I ran into as a marksmanship instructor and found that not everyone has good motor skills or it doesn't feel natural to shoot with the opposite hand. Either way, the secret to good shooting with anything is PRACTICE. Hope this helps and good hunting.
